The Biden Administration is beginning the clemency process for certain inmates released to home confinement due to the coronavirus pandemic.
The process will begin with a review of nonviolent drug offenders on Cares Act Home Confinement with four years or less to serve.
A provision of federal stimulus law signed by former President Donald Trump last year expanded the group of inmates eligible for early release.
According to the Bureau of Prisons website, over 7,500 inmates are on home confinement.
It's not clear how many of the inmates are non-violent drug offenders.
